Why Box Office Collection Matters
The box office collection of a film is not only a number. It shows viewer interest, hall occupancy, ticket demand, regional response, star value, promotional impact and word-of-mouth growth. When a release opens big, it often shows that viewers were keen before release. When it grows after the day one, it usually means people are suggesting it to others. This is why people search for movie box office collection soon after a release hits theatres. These numbers help audiences understand whether a movie is running strongly, underperforming, or building momentum with good response.

Opening Day Collection and First Impact
The day one collection is one of the most discussed parts of any film’s box office run. It shows how much interest the film created before release. A big opening may come from star pull, trailer popularity, music popularity, holiday timing, early bookings or aggressive marketing. Weekend Collection and Audience Growth
The first weekend is very important for films because most viewers prefer watching new releases on Friday, Saturday and Sunday. If a movie grows well during the weekend, it usually indicates positive audience reaction. A film that starts slowly but improves over the weekend may still become successful if the film connects with viewers. This is why films box office collection updates are followed closely every day. Weekend performance helps show whether the film is attracting households, young audiences, fan groups, general audiences or repeat audiences.
Weekday Collection and Real Strength
After the opening weekend, weekday performance shows the true strength of a film. Many films receive big early attention but drop quickly from Monday onwards. Others remain steady because of positive reviews, solid storytelling and positive word-of-mouth. A consistent weekday trend is often considered a strong sign. What Affects Movie Box Office Collection
Several factors can affect movie box office collection. The film’s type, overall cost, release date choice, star cast, music, filmmaking, reviews and clash releases all play a role. A festive release may get better crowds, while a film released during a clash week may face more pressure. Family films, action movies, suspense films, romantic stories and comedy movies can perform differently depending on public mood. local appeal also matters because some movies perform strongly in selected areas while receiving mixed response elsewhere. Collection numbers become more meaningful when these factors are considered as a whole.
How Word-of-Mouth Changes Collection Trends
Word-of-mouth is one of the biggest forces behind box office rise. A film may open with average numbers but grow when viewers talk positively about the plot, acting, songs or emotional connect. On the other hand, a major release may fall fast if audience response is negative. This is why daily collection updates tracking is important. It shows whether general audiences are supporting the film after release. Positive public feedback can help a movie hold longer in theatres, while negative response can lower screenings and affect final collection.

Hit, Average and Flop Talk
Box office numbers often lead to discussions about whether a film is a winner, moderate, semi-hit or failure. However, these labels depend on many things, including production cost, promotion spend, distribution value and box office share. A film with modest earnings may still be profitable if its budget is well-managed. A film with massive earnings may still face questions if its cost is very high.
